Magnolia Tree Planting Questions
What is involved in planting a Magnolia tree? The process includes selecting a suitable location, preparing the soil, and carefully planting the tree to promote healthy growth.
When is the best time to plant a Magnolia tree? Magnolia trees are best planted during early spring or fall when the weather is mild and the soil is workable.
How should a Magnolia tree be cared for after planting? Regular watering, mulching, and monitoring for pests help ensure the tree establishes well and thrives over time.
What types of Magnolia trees are suitable for planting? Common options include Southern Magnolia and Sweetbay, each suited to different landscape needs and preferences.
